Lisp-returning-values-functions
提供:Dev Guides
LISP-値を返す関数
デフォルトでは、LISPの関数は、戻り値として評価された最後の式の値を返します。 次の例でこれを示します。
例1
main.lispという名前の新しいソースコードファイルを作成し、次のコードを入力します。
あなたがコードを実行すると、それは次の結果を返します-
ただし、 return-from 特殊演算子を使用して、関数から値をすぐに返すことができます。
例2
main.lispという名前の新しいソースコードファイルを作成し、その中に次のコードを入力します-
あなたがコードを実行すると、それは次の結果を返します-
コードを少し変更します-
それはまだ返します-